The Delhi High Court has mandated the transfer of activist Sonam Wangchuk to Medanta Hospital, citing the need to protect his fundamental rights during his ongoing hunger strike. The court's decision, delivered by a division bench comprising Chief Justice D.K. Upadhyaya and Justice Tejas Karia, was influenced by medical concerns raised by doctors regarding Wangchuk's health.1234

The court noted, "We are of opinion that the husband of appellant ought to be shifted to hospital of his choice", referring to Wangchuk's wife, Dr. Gitanjali Angmo, who filed the appeal for his transfer. The judges emphasized that the transfer to Medanta would fulfill the requirements of ensuring his fundamental rights, particularly under Article 19 and 21 of the Indian Constitution.5

Wangchuk, who was taken into custody by Delhi Police on July 18 while protesting against the alleged NEET paper leak, had been receiving treatment at Safdarjung Hospital. The court had previously ordered daily clinical monitoring of his health, which was deemed necessary due to concerns over his low TLC and potassium levels.

The court also directed that Angmo must have access to her husband during his hospitalization and that Wangchuk must comply with the medical team's treatment protocols at Medanta. The Solicitor General of India, Tushar Mehta, confirmed that there would be no objections to Wangchuk's transfer, underscoring the court's focus on his life and safety above all else.
